Comparison of Several Wavelet Transform Techniques for Inferring ECG Signal Classification

Abstract

Cardiovascular diseases (CDVs) remain a leading cause of death worldwide. Thus, the disease needs to be detected as early as possible. One of the solutions is using an automated ECG Signal prediction using machine learning or deep learning. Among the many techniques in automated ECG signal analysis, wavelet transform has been highlighted due to its effectiveness in denoising and feature extraction. Then, a Convolutional Neural Network (CNN) is performed to predict the heartbeat. In the group of many techniques in wavelet transform, it is necessary to find out which is better in heartbeat prediction not only to be trained and tested with a secondary dataset but also with a primary or real dataset of ECG signal. In this paper, we compare the wavelet transform techniques, such as Continuous Wavelet Transform (CWT), Discrete Wavelet Transform (DWT), and Stationary Wavelet Transform (SWT), and also do inferencing. Those techniques were trained and tested by MIT-BIH arrhythmia database. As a result, the highest test accuracy is achieved by CWT with 0.9908 accuracy. Then, by testing it with a 30-minute recording of the ECG signal, the shortest time in inferencing is achieved by DWT in 12.92 seconds. It also used the lowest memory with 109.98 MB and SWT achieved the lowest CPU usage in inferencing with 26.34%.
